More Honey-Do Projects

Dave took a vacation/honey-do day yesterday. With the help of our 91 yr old neighbor, the hot tub was unloaded from the trailer. The tub is small and relatively light but we needed a third person to help figure out how to best get it off the trailer without busting the tub or our backs. Bud is a great problem solver when it comes to maneuvering heavy things. A couple of straps; the tractor bucket; a bit of pushing and the tub was on the ground in one piece.

the dogs helped Dave with the mechanical set-up
While the water was warming up, we took the dogs and rig 30 miles south to the old Weyerhauser road. Dave was a great sport in going on this adventure but he did not get pictures of our run as he followed us in the van. A word picture will have to do: sunlight, filtered through fall colored trees, fell on duff covered pavement as the dogs silently ran beside a deep blue lake.

After we got back, I took the dogs tracking. Lesson learned: do not set a track for Willy on a downhill slope. He inhaled his treats as drug me along at a rig running pace.
